A Journey of Personal Revelation
Raised in a Christian family, the author, Eleazar Avilado found solace and guidance in the Bible. However, despite his unwavering faith, questions lingered, seeking answers that seemed elusive within the familiar verses. When he converted to Islam in Riyadh K.S.A. in 2000, his journey of faith deepened, leading him to the Holy Quran. It was through the Quran's teachings that he encountered a revelation that shook his very foundation: the assertion that Jesus did not die, nor was he crucified.
This revelation sparked a profound internal debate. As a lifelong Bible reader, he couldn't reconcile this teaching with his understanding of Christian scripture. Driven by a thirst for truth, he revisited the Bible, this time with a renewed sense of curiosity and a determination to uncover the hidden meanings within its pages. And in this journey, he discovered a startling truth, a revelation that had been concealed beneath the surface, waiting to be unearthed.
The seemingly minor detail in Mark 14:51-52 of the King James Version of the Bible – the account of a naked man fleeing the scene of Jesus' arrest – has long been a source of debate and speculation among biblical scholars. Various interpretations have been offered, each attempting to identify the mysterious escapee. However, many of these interpretations fail to adequately address the key contextual elements.
This book offers a fresh perspective, systematically analyzing Mark 14:51-52 to argue that the fugitive was indeed Jesus himself! Through a careful examination of the narrative, this study unravels the strategic implications of the soldiers' fall, redefines the traditional understanding of the term "escape," and assesses the roles of the apostles and Roman soldiers in the scene. Prepare to reconsider established interpretations and explore a previously overlooked understanding of this pivotal moment in the Gospel of Mark.
Through meticulous analysis of biblical verses, the author unveils a compelling argument. He demonstrates that the Bible, when read with an open mind and a heart seeking understanding, offers a narrative that aligns with the Quran's teachings: Jesus, the prophet, did not die on the cross. A different man, an imposter, was chosen to play that role, a victim of a twisted prophecy, a misconstrued destiny.
The author, Eleazar Avilado, explores this revelation in detail, citing biblical verses and offering insightful interpretations. He challenges traditional interpretations, encourages readers to delve deeper into the scripture, and presents a fresh perspective that will resonate with those seeking a more nuanced understanding of faith and history.
